ABOUT THE AUTHOR

Margaret Mitchell

Margaret Mitchell was born on November 8, 1900, in Atlanta, Georgia. She grew up in a prosperous and politically active family. Despite her early passion for writing, Mitchell initially pursued a career in journalism.

She worked as a reporter at the Atlanta Journal, where she honed her storytelling skills and developed a deep understanding of Southern culture and history, which would later influence her work.

In 1926, an ankle injury confined Mitchell to her home, giving her the time and motivation to begin writing her masterpiece. Over the next decade, she meticulously researched and crafted it. "And the wind took it all away.".

Despite her immense success, Mitchell remained a private person, away from the public eye. She never published another novel, focusing instead on philanthropy and supporting various charitable causes.

Tragically, Mitchell's life was cut short when she was struck by a car and died on August 16, 1949, at the age of 48.
